Sanity Check by [deleted] in Tile

[–]Fl4m1n 0 points1 point  (0 children)

You picked handmade tiles. That is the results and normal. Unless you are buying +20% material and hand picking each tile that is installed yourself.

Fence Post Leaning 5 months in by [deleted] in FenceBuilding

[–]Fl4m1n 0 points1 point  (0 children)

The fence looks well built. Out of the entire batch of lumber that got kiln dried and pressure treated you probably got a bad post that didn’t go through the entire process correctly. This normal characteristics of wood, It happens.
